RNA-sequencing uncovers transcriptomic changes in retinal tissues after vitreous substitution with a thermogelling polymer

We developed a thermogelling polymer with intrinsic anti-scarring properties on retinal cells in-vitro. To study its mechanism of action in-vivo, this thermogelling polymer was injected into the rabbit eye as a vitreous substitute and the retinal tissues were harvested for RNA-sequencing to understand transcriptomic changes induced by the polymer. Overall design: Biological triplicates of retina and retinal pigment epithelium from non-operated control rabbits, and 1-month and 2-month after vitreous replacement were harvested and sequenced.
